Experimental Determination of b and g Critical Exponents in the Sol-gel Phase Transition by Using Steady-state Fluorescence Technique
Authors : Y YILMAZ and Ö PEKCAN
Pages : 89-96
View : 18 | Download : 8
Publication Date : 0000-00-00
Article Type : Research Paper
Abstract :The gelation of methyl methacrylate and ethylene glycol dimethacrylate was studied using the steady-state fluorescence technique. Samples with various crosslinker densities were prepared and sol-gel phase transitions were observed at various temperatures. Percolation theory was employed to interpret the results. For all samples the gel fraction and the average cluster size exponents, b and g, were measured and found to be around 0.42 and 1.7 respectively.
